Key Matchup: Tomiyasu vs. West Ham's Wingers
One of the key matchups to watch in the Arsenal vs. West Ham game is undoubtedly Tomiyasu against West Ham's wingers. West Ham's wide players, such as Jarrod Bowen and Saïd Benrahma, possess the pace, skill, and trickery to cause problems for any defense. Tomiyasu's ability to contain these threats will be crucial for Arsenal's success in the game.
Tomiyasu's defensive strengths lie in his excellent positioning, tackling ability, and aerial prowess. He is a disciplined defender who rarely gets caught out of position and is known for making intelligent decisions under pressure. However, he will need to be at his best to handle the pace and skill of West Ham's wingers. Bowen, in particular, has been in excellent form this season, scoring goals and creating chances for his teammates. His ability to cut inside and shoot with his left foot makes him a constant threat to the opposition's goal. Benrahma, on the other hand, is a more unpredictable player who can beat defenders with his dribbling skills and create opportunities with his passes.
To counter these threats, Tomiyasu will need to be proactive in his defending. He will need to close down the wingers quickly, prevent them from cutting inside, and force them to go down the line. His tackling ability will be crucial in winning the ball back and preventing West Ham from launching attacks. He will also need to be aware of the runs of West Ham's other attackers, preventing them from finding space in dangerous areas.
